Tsukanome Station (塚目駅, Tsukanome-eki) is a railway station on the Rikuu East Line in the city of Ōsaki, Miyagi Prefecture, Japan, operated by East Japan Railway Company (JR East).

Lines[]

Tsukanome Station is served by the Rikuu East Line, and is located 12.1 rail kilometers from the terminus of the line at Kogota Station.

Station layout[]

Tsukanome Station has one side platform, serving a single bi-directional track. The station is unattended.

History[]

Tsukanome Station opened on 1 May 1960. The station was absorbed into the JR East network upon the privatization of JNR on 1 April 1987.
